Child; David Curtis Dearborn\, FASG; Lindsay Fulton; Alicia Crane Williams\, FASG \nThe 17th-century colonists in New England are one of the most studied groups on the planet. Prior to 1700\, the European population of the area was still sufficiently small and compact enough to be manageable from a genealogical standpoint. In many cases\, town vital records\, church\, colony\, court\, probate\, land\, military\, and tax records not only have survived\, but have been abstracted and published.
